When I first put my turbo on this truck I discovered that the unthreaded part of the mounting studs was too long and when the nuts were all the way tight, the turbo still was not tight up against the manifold. I had to buy a new gasket and put some lock washers on before the nuts. You may want to try that. Just pull the front two nuts off and see if you can move the turbo. You will be able to tell immediately.......
